About the Role:

As Senior Finance Manager reporting to the Group Financial Controller, you will be instrumental in overseeing financial compliance, reporting, and taxation matters, while collaborating with key stakeholders to drive excellence in financial operations.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Develop and refine policies, procedures, and tools, focusing on Tax Policy and GST Governance.
  • Ensure accuracy in financial reporting, including preparation and lodgement of monthly mandatory reporting for the ATO (BAS returns, STP reporting) and compliance with PAYG, payroll tax, and FBT.
  • Monitor non-compliance issues and update policies and procedures as necessary.
  • Provide guidance on legislative changes and collaborate with finance systems developers to implement the necessary updates.
  • Develop and deliver training programmes to foster a culture of excellence and compliance across the organisation.
  • Oversee financial closing and reporting, as well as support audit processes.
  • Assist with the preparation of statutory and board reporting.
  • Complete ad hoc tasks and projects as requested by business stakeholders and management.
The Ideal Candidate:
  • CA/CPA Qualified
  • Chartered background in professional services preferred.
  • Technical expertise in indirect tax, particularly GST.
  • Strong communication and leadership skills with the ability to manage a small team.
  • Experience managing relationships with ATO and regulatory bodies.
  • Advanced proficiency in Microsoft Excel
  • knowledge of Dynamic 365 or JIRA is a plus
  • A commitment to continuous learning and function improvement
